Output 57d439c404c4ef6808a547a7b4edf022eac6f41e96eacb2f47e9074fd907a0fa:1

value
189585000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59891ccdbaef457b606950fa546b2af831caba28 OP_EQUAL
address
39rSKMuCmxxMkLAECc2HWUX4mrfCDVRoWb
transaction
57d439c404c4ef6808a547a7b4edf022eac6f41e96eacb2f47e9074fd907a0fa
spent
true